Chiropractic Rehabilitation for Car Accident Injuries
When you first visit Atlantic Chiropractic & Rehab, Dr. Santjer evaluates your injuries. You may be suffering from a concussion, whiplash, back pain, shoulder pain, knee pain or chest pain depending on how the accident occurred. Once we have a diagnosis, we use chiropractic care to ease your discomfort. The first step is often a spinal adjustment to position the vertebrae into an alignment that allows freedom of movement and reduced pressure on nerves. Dr. Santjer also gently adjusts joints including your shoulders, hips, and knees to lessen pain and improve proper healing. Once your body is aligned, we show you our car accident rehabilitation exercises. Some of these you perform with us and others you will use at home. The exercises are designed to restore flexibility and strength to your injured areas. This routine helps to support your spine and joints while also allowing for an improved range of motion. As you progress through chiropractic care, we may suggest massage therapy to eliminate scar tissue build up after the injury. Massage therapy is also a wonderful way to decrease stress following this intense event. Our wellness staff guides you through small changes you can make at home and work to reduce your discomfort and help your body heal with proper alignment. This may include adjustments such as the height of your computer monitor, the height of your work desk, taking breaks to sit or stand, sleeping on your back and bending the knees.
